Description

Seen from across the room, this version of the Granby feels different for one main reason. The plain back gives the sofa a smoother outline, so the patchwork reads in larger, calmer sections rather than being broken up by heavier detailing. That makes the colour and fabric variation feel more intentional, and gives the whole piece a lighter, less formal presence.

The patchwork itself is what carries the character. Different cloths and tones sit next to each other in a way that adds warmth and visual texture without pushing the sofa into novelty. Instead of looking like a traditional statement piece trying too hard, it feels collected and confident, with enough variation to keep the eye moving but enough structure to stay balanced.

That balance is helped by the shape. Rolled arms and turned wooden feet keep the design recognisable and grounded, which matters on a sofa with this much surface interest. The result is more relaxed than a buttoned, heritage-led model, but still substantial enough to work as proper everyday seating rather than a decorative extra.

Made by Vintage Sofa Company, this Granby suits homes that want more than a plain neutral sofa but do not want to lose a sense of comfort or furniture quality. It works well as the piece that lifts a room, especially where the rest of the scheme is simpler and the sofa has room to do more of the visual work.

Key information

We will always book in a delivery with you. We will contact you either by email or phone once we have organised the delivery and prepared your items, this may take a few days. The delivery time frame is approximately 7-10 working days.

Our standard delivery service will be kerbside delivery only. You will be responsible for the handling of products onto your property and the disposal of any waste. Your order will be dispatched via one of the following delivery methods:

Pallet couriers

The pallet couriers are not insured to bring the goods onto your property/ driveway. You will receive email confirmation & tracking information from us once your order has been collected, then within a few days the pallet courier will contact you directly to discuss a delivery slot once it’s reached your local depot. Please be advised that pallets are usually transported in 18-tonne wagons.


Luton Van courier

This will either be a 1 or 2 man delivery team. We will contact you directly via text or email to book this in a few days in advance. You will receive a 3-4 hour time slot and the couriers will call 30 mins prior to delivery with a more precise time.

Small parcel couriers (e.g. DPD)

You will receive a text directly from the courier to let you know what day and time your order will be delivered.
